# Hermes Agent v0.4.0 (v2026.3.23)
|
||||
|
||||
**Release Date:** March 23, 2026
|
||||
|
||||
> The biggest release yet — 300 merged PRs in one week. Streaming output, native browser tools, Skills Hub, plugin system, 7 new messaging platforms, MCP server management, @ context references, prompt caching, API server, and a sweeping reliability overhaul across every subsystem.
|
||||
|
||||
---
|
||||
|
||||
## ✨ Highlights
|
||||
|
||||
- **Streaming CLI output** — Real-time token streaming enabled by default in CLI mode with proper tool progress spinners during streaming ([#2251](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/2251), [#2340](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/2340), [#2161](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/2161))
|
||||
- **Native browser tools** — Full Browserbase-powered browser automation: navigate, click, type, screenshot, scrape — plus an interactive `/browser` CLI command ([#2270](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/2270), [#2273](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/2273))
|
||||
- **Skills Hub** — Discover, install, and manage skills from curated community taps with `/skills` commands ([#2235](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/2235))
|
||||
- **Plugin system** — TUI extension hooks for building custom CLIs on top of Hermes, plus `hermes plugins install/remove/list` commands and slash command registration for plugins ([#2333](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/2333), [#2337](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/2337), [#2359](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/2359))
|
||||
- **7 new messaging platforms** — Signal, DingTalk, SMS (Twilio), Mattermost, Matrix, WhatsApp bridge, and Webhook adapters join Telegram and Discord ([#2206](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/2206), [#1685](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/1685), [#1688](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/1688), [#1683](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/1683), [#2168](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/2168), [#2166](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/2166))
|
||||
- **@ context references** — Claude Code-style `@file` and `@url` context injection with tab completions ([#2343](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/2343), [#2482](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/2482))
|
||||
- **OpenAI-compatible API server** — Expose Hermes as an API endpoint with `/api/jobs` for cron management ([#1756](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/1756), [#2450](https://github.com/NousResearch/hermes-agent/pull/2450))

"""Strip ANSI escape sequences from subprocess output.
|
||||
|
||||
Used by terminal_tool, code_execution_tool, and process_registry to clean
|
||||
command output before returning it to the model. This prevents ANSI codes
|
||||
from entering the model's context — which is the root cause of models
|
||||
copying escape sequences into file writes.
|
||||
|
||||
Covers the full ECMA-48 spec: CSI (including private-mode ``?`` prefix,
|
||||
colon-separated params, intermediate bytes), OSC (BEL and ST terminators),
|
||||
DCS/SOS/PM/APC string sequences, nF multi-byte escapes, Fp/Fe/Fs
|
||||
single-byte escapes, and 8-bit C1 control characters.
|
||||
"""
|
||||
|
||||
import re
|
||||
|
||||
_ANSI_ESCAPE_RE = re.compile(
|
||||
r"\x1b"
|
||||
r"(?:"
|
||||
r"\[[\x30-\x3f]*[\x20-\x2f]*[\x40-\x7e]" # CSI sequence
|
||||
r"|\][\s\S]*?(?:\x07|\x1b\\)" # OSC (BEL or ST terminator)
|
||||
r"|[PX^_][\s\S]*?(?:\x1b\\)" # DCS/SOS/PM/APC strings
|
||||
r"|[\x20-\x2f]+[\x30-\x7e]" # nF escape sequences
|
||||
r"|[\x30-\x7e]" # Fp/Fe/Fs single-byte
|
||||
r")"
|
||||
r"|\x9b[\x30-\x3f]*[\x20-\x2f]*[\x40-\x7e]" # 8-bit CSI
|
||||
r"|\x9d[\s\S]*?(?:\x07|\x9c)" # 8-bit OSC
|
||||
r"|[\x80-\x9f]", # Other 8-bit C1 controls
|
||||
re.DOTALL,
|
||||
)
|
||||
|
||||
# Fast-path check — skip full regex when no escape-like bytes are present.
|
||||
_HAS_ESCAPE = re.compile(r"[\x1b\x80-\x9f]")
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
def strip_ansi(text: str) -> str:
|
||||
"""Remove ANSI escape sequences from text.
|
||||
|
||||
Returns the input unchanged (fast path) when no ESC or C1 bytes are
|
||||
present. Safe to call on any string — clean text passes through
|
||||
with negligible overhead.
|
||||
"""
|
||||
if not text or not _HAS_ESCAPE.search(text):
|
||||
return text
|
||||
return _ANSI_ESCAPE_RE.sub("", text)

"""URL safety checks — blocks requests to private/internal network addresses.
|
||||
|
||||
Prevents SSRF (Server-Side Request Forgery) where a malicious prompt or
|
||||
skill could trick the agent into fetching internal resources like cloud
|
||||
metadata endpoints (169.254.169.254), localhost services, or private
|
||||
network hosts.
|
||||
|
||||
Limitations (documented, not fixable at pre-flight level):
|
||||
- DNS rebinding (TOCTOU): an attacker-controlled DNS server with TTL=0
|
||||
can return a public IP for the check, then a private IP for the actual
|
||||
connection. Fixing this requires connection-level validation (e.g.
|
||||
Python's Champion library or an egress proxy like Stripe's Smokescreen).
|
||||
- Redirect-based bypass in vision_tools is mitigated by an httpx event
|
||||
hook that re-validates each redirect target. Web tools use third-party
|
||||
SDKs (Firecrawl/Tavily) where redirect handling is on their servers.
|
||||
"""
|
||||
|
||||
import ipaddress
|
||||
import logging
|
||||
import socket
|
||||
from urllib.parse import urlparse
|
||||
|
||||
logger = logging.getLogger(__name__)
|
||||
|
||||
# Hostnames that should always be blocked regardless of IP resolution
|
||||
_BLOCKED_HOSTNAMES = frozenset({
|
||||
"metadata.google.internal",
|
||||
"metadata.goog",
|
||||
})
|
||||
|
||||
# 100.64.0.0/10 (CGNAT / Shared Address Space, RFC 6598) is NOT covered by
|
||||
# ipaddress.is_private — it returns False for both is_private and is_global.
|
||||
# Must be blocked explicitly. Used by carrier-grade NAT, Tailscale/WireGuard
|
||||
# VPNs, and some cloud internal networks.
|
||||
_CGNAT_NETWORK = ipaddress.ip_network("100.64.0.0/10")
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
def _is_blocked_ip(ip: ipaddress.IPv4Address | ipaddress.IPv6Address) -> bool:
|
||||
"""Return True if the IP should be blocked for SSRF protection."""
|
||||
if ip.is_private or ip.is_loopback or ip.is_link_local or ip.is_reserved:
|
||||
return True
|
||||
if ip.is_multicast or ip.is_unspecified:
|
||||
return True
|
||||
# CGNAT range not covered by is_private
|
||||
if ip in _CGNAT_NETWORK:
|
||||
return True
|
||||
return False
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
def is_safe_url(url: str) -> bool:
|
||||
"""Return True if the URL target is not a private/internal address.
|
||||
|
||||
Resolves the hostname to an IP and checks against private ranges.
|
||||
Fails closed: DNS errors and unexpected exceptions block the request.
|
||||
"""
|
||||
try:
|
||||
parsed = urlparse(url)
|
||||
hostname = (parsed.hostname or "").strip().lower()
|
||||
if not hostname:
|
||||
return False
|
||||
|
||||
# Block known internal hostnames
|
||||
if hostname in _BLOCKED_HOSTNAMES:
|
||||
logger.warning("Blocked request to internal hostname: %s", hostname)
|
||||
return False
|
||||
|
||||
# Try to resolve and check IP
|
||||
try:
|
||||
addr_info = socket.getaddrinfo(hostname, None, socket.AF_UNSPEC, socket.SOCK_STREAM)
|
||||
except socket.gaierror:
|
||||
# DNS resolution failed — fail closed. If DNS can't resolve it,
|
||||
# the HTTP client will also fail, so blocking loses nothing.
|
||||
logger.warning("Blocked request — DNS resolution failed for: %s", hostname)
|
||||
return False
|
||||
|
||||
for family, _, _, _, sockaddr in addr_info:
|
||||
ip_str = sockaddr[0]
|
||||
try:
|
||||
ip = ipaddress.ip_address(ip_str)
|
||||
except ValueError:
|
||||
continue
|
||||
|
||||
if _is_blocked_ip(ip):
|
||||
logger.warning(
|
||||
"Blocked request to private/internal address: %s -> %s",
|
||||
hostname, ip_str,
|
||||
)
|
||||
return False
|
||||
|
||||
return True
|
||||
|
||||
except Exception as exc:
|
||||
# Fail closed on unexpected errors — don't let parsing edge cases
|
||||
# become SSRF bypass vectors
|
||||
logger.warning("Blocked request — URL safety check error for %s: %s", url, exc)
|
||||
return False
